    ORLANDO, Fla. –  The gunman who opened fire at a gay Florida nightclub last month had complained he was repeatedly taunted for being Muslim in his job as a security guard at a Florida courthouse, according to records released Monday. Omar Mateen responded to the taunts by telling his co-workers that he had connections to terrorists and a mass shooter, but he later told his bosses he made that up to get them off his back, and the FBI determined he was not a threat.     Michelangelo Dominguez's mother watched with pride Monday morning as the 13-year-old and other Boy Scouts picked hundreds of weathered American flags from the lawn outside the Dr. Phillips Center in Orlando.He helped collect mini-flagpoles stuck in the dirt around wet teddy bears and melted candles left for the 49 victims killed more than a month ago in the Pulse nightclub shooting.     Orlando City president Phil Rawlins said some big names were on the Lions' shortlist of candidates to become the club's new head coach, and one of those names is Jason Kreis.A spokesman for the club confirmed to the Orlando Sentinel Monday that Kreis, former coach of New York City FC and an assistant with the U.S. men's national team, is in discussions with Orlando City to fill the vacant coaching spot left when Adrian Heath was fired July 6.
